Package syslog-ng

Next-generation syslog server

https://www.syslog-ng.com/products/open-source-log-management/

syslog-ng is an enhanced log daemon, supporting a wide range of input and
output methods: syslog, unstructured text, message queues, databases (SQL
and NoSQL alike) and more.

Key features:

 * receive and send RFC3164 and RFC5424 style syslog messages
 * work with any kind of unstructured data
 * receive and send JSON formatted messages
 * classify and structure logs with builtin parsers (csv-parser(),
   db-parser(), ...)
 * normalize, crunch and process logs as they flow through the system
 * hand on messages for further processing using message queues (like
   AMQP), files or databases (like PostgreSQL or MongoDB).

Version: 4.10.2

See also: syslog-ng-slog.

General Commands

dqtool dqtool --- Display the contents of a disk-buffer file created with {{ site.product.short_name }}.
loggen loggen --- Generate syslog messages at a specified rate
pdbtool pdbtool --- An application to test and convert {{ site.product.short_name }} pattern database rules
persist-tool persist-tool --- {{ site.product.short_name }} configuration file
syslog-ng-ctl syslog-ng-ctl --- Display message statistics and enable verbose, debug and trace modes in {{ site.product.short_name }}
syslog-ng-debun syslog-ng-debun --- syslog-ng DEBUg buNdle generator

File Formats

syslog-ng.conf {{ site.product.short_name }} configuration file

System Administration

syslog-ng syslog-ng system logger application